Introduction
The AT24C256C-XHL-B is an EEPROM device designed for storing data that must be preserved during power-off situations.
Product Features and Performance
Non-Volatile EEPROM Memory
256Kbit Memory Size
32K x 8 Memory Organization
I2C Memory Interface for simple communication
1 MHz Clock Frequency for swift data access
Write Cycle Time of 5ms for Word, Page
Access Time of 550 ns allowing quick data retrieval
Wide Voltage Supply Range from 1.7V to 5.5V
Operational over Temperatures from -40°C to 85°C
